Lidge finishes fourth for NL Cy YoungMajor League Baseball News 11/11/2008
Brad Lidge converted a perfect 41 of 41 save opportunities during the regular season, and added seven more in the Phillies' run at a World Series championship. As a result, he came in fourth place in the NL Cy Young Award balloting.

Manuel runner-up for NL's top managerMajor League Baseball News 11/12/2008
Charlie Manuel, who managed the Phillies to a World Series championship, finished second behind Cubs skipper Lou Piniella in the balloting for the 2008 National League Manager of the Year, with eight first-place votes.
